Enhancing Artisan Craftsmanship in Kentucky
Kentucky's rich history of craftsmanship is evident in its burgeoning artisan community, which produces everything from handmade furniture to gourmet foods. However, despite the state's strong artisan tradition, many local artisans face significant challenges in reaching broader markets. A recent report by the Kentucky Artisan Center highlights that around 40% of artisans struggle with visibility and marketing, particularly those from economically disadvantaged backgrounds.
Artisans in rural Kentucky often lack access to technological resources and training necessary for expanding their reach online. Many struggle to maintain competitive pricing while also preserving traditional craftsmanship that often requires significant time investment. Additionally, the prevalence of smaller artisan groups means limited infrastructure for collaborative marketing efforts or collective bargaining, which can hinder growth opportunities.
In response to these challenges, a local tech startup and an artisan collective have partnered to develop digital solutions aimed at enhancing market access for Kentucky's artisans. This collaboration focuses on creating an online platform that integrates e-commerce capabilities with social media marketing strategies designed specifically for traditional craftsmen. The goal is to empower artisans to effectively reach consumers beyond their immediate geographic area.
The funding for this initiative will facilitate the development of user-friendly online tools and provide artisans with the training necessary to leverage digital marketing effectively. Workshops will cover everything from setting up online stores to crafting compelling narratives about their products that resonate with potential buyers. By directly addressing the technological barriers facing artisans, the initiative aims to foster a thriving marketplace that supports both economic vitality and the preservation of Kentucky craftsmanship.
